Neighborhood Overview
The West Course at Tamarack Golf Course is situated in the heart of East Brunswick, New Jersey, a vibrant township known for its suburban charm and accessibility. The course itself is located just off Hardenburg Lane, providing a serene escape within a well-connected region. Major roadways like Route 18, the New Jersey Turnpike (I-95), and the Garden State Parkway are within easy driving distance, making access convenient from across the state and metropolitan area. Newark Liberty International Airport (EWR) is the closest major airport, typically a 30-45 minute drive depending on traffic. Driving to the course is the most common method, with ample parking available on site. For those utilizing public transit, bus routes serving the area are available, though they may require transfers and longer travel times. Rideshare services are also a viable option. Planning your arrival is key, especially during peak golfing seasons or weekends, as local traffic can increase around popular destinations. Aiming to arrive at least 30-45 minutes before your tee time is recommended to allow for check-in, warm-ups, and navigating any unexpected delays.

Weather & Seasons
Winter
Winter in East Brunswick can be cold, with average temperatures often falling between 25°F and 45°F. Expect frost on the greens in the early morning, and occasional snow or icy conditions that may impact playability. Layers are essential for golfers, including thermal base layers, a fleece or sweater, and a windproof outer jacket. Waterproof gloves and a hat are recommended for warmth and grip. Walking the course can be brisk, so prepare for chilly winds.
Spring & early summer
Spring brings milder temperatures, typically ranging from 45°F to 70°F, with increasing daylight hours perfect for golfing. Early summer continues this trend, with temperatures warming into the 60s and 70s. Lightweight, breathable golf attire is recommended, often including polo shirts, shorts or lightweight pants, and a light windbreaker for cooler mornings or unexpected breezes. You’ll want sunscreen and a hat for sun protection.
Mid-summer
Mid-summer, from July through August, is the warmest period, with average highs in the mid-80s to low 90s Fahrenheit. Humidity can be a factor, making hydration crucial. Light, moisture-wicking fabrics are essential for comfort. Players should be prepared for intense sun, so sunglasses, sunscreen, and a hat are highly recommended. While comfortable for early morning or late afternoon rounds, midday play can be quite hot.
Fall season
Fall offers a picturesque setting for golf, with temperatures gradually cooling from the 70s in September down to the 40s and 50s by November. The autumn foliage creates a beautiful backdrop for the course. Layering is key, as mornings can be cool, warming up nicely in the afternoon. A golf sweater, light jacket, and perhaps a beanie for early tee times are practical. Enjoying the crisp air makes for a pleasant golfing experience.
Rain & snow
Rain can occur throughout the year in East Brunswick. During wetter periods, a waterproof golf jacket and umbrella are essential to stay dry and comfortable. Play may be suspended or canceled due to unplayable conditions caused by heavy rain or lightning. Snowfall is typically limited to winter months and, when significant, will likely lead to course closure. Always check the course status if inclement weather is forecasted before heading out.
